How much do it manager jobs pay per year?

As of May 28, 2026, the average yearly pay for it manager in Irvine, CA is $117,759.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$102,000.00 and $125,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What Does an IT Manager Do?

As an IT manager, you oversee the information technology aspects of a company. Your job duties include supervising IT staff, working with product vendors, and managing the maintenance and upgrades of the company's hardware and software systems. Your responsibilities are the management and the security of the company’s IT infrastructure. Depending on your company’s size, you coordinate with the internal software development team or with outside vendors to find cost-effective solutions for the company’s IT needs, based on functionality and scalability.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an IT Man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as an IT Manager, you need a solid background in information technology, project management, and leadership, often supported by a bachelor’s degree in IT or related fields. Familiarity with IT infrastructure, network administration, security protocols, and certifications like CompTIA, PMP, or ITIL are typically essential. Strong communication, problem-solving, and team leadership skills help IT Managers coordinate teams and translate technical information for non-technical stakeholders. These skills are crucial to ensure efficient IT operations, effective project delivery, and alignment of technology initiatives with business goals.

How does an IT Manager typically collaborate with other departments within an organization?

IT Managers play a crucial role in bridging the gap between technical teams and other business units. They regularly meet with department heads to understand specific technology needs, coordinate on project timelines, and ensure that IT solutions align with organizational goals. Effective communication and collaboration are key, as IT Managers often lead cross-functional projects, provide technical guidance, and help troubleshoot issues that impact multiple departments. This collaborative approach ensures technology initiatives support overall business strategy and operational efficiency.

What is the difference between It Manager vs Network Administrator?

AspectIT ManagerNetwork Administrator
CredentialsIT-related degrees, certifications like PMP, ITILNetworking certifications like Cisco CCNA, CompTIA Network+
Work EnvironmentOversees IT teams, strategic planning, managementMaintains and manages network infrastructure, troubleshooting
Employer & Industry UsageUsed across industries for IT leadership rolesCommon in organizations with complex network needs

While both roles involve IT infrastructure, the IT Manager focuses on strategic planning and team management, whereas the Network Administrator handles day-to-day network operations and troubleshooting. The IT Manager typically has broader responsibilities and higher-level decision-making authority.

OnSite Deskside Support Technician (3Month Contract)

On-Site Location: Irvine, CA

Position Overview

We are seeking an experienced OnSite Deskside Support Technician for a 3month, shortterm contract to provide handson technical support at a customer location. This role is 100% onsite and will deliver direct deskside support to end users, assisting with hardware, software, and basic network and telephony issues, as well as device deployments.

Key Responsibilities

  • Provide IT deskside support for hardware, software, and related computer systems; support may also be delivered via email, chat, or phone as needed
  • Perform Install, Move, Add, and Change for both inhouse and remote users
  • Respond promptly to service requests and incidents, ensuring timely resolution
  • Configure, install, maintain, troubleshoot, and support workstations, laptops, mobile devices, and peripherals
  • Provide technical assistance during installation/conversion as requested for in-house and remote users
  • Upgrade or install new equipment and be ready to operate according to schedule
  • Create and maintain accurate IT service tickets for computer systems repairs, upgrades, new installations, and solutions provided
  • Prioritize IT Service requests and escalate issues appropriately
  • Work directly with hardware and software vendors to resolve complex issues with the user's computer system
  • Maintain and manage IT asset inventory, including receiving, tracking, relocation, and disposal of equipment
  • Terminate, decommission, or relocate IT assets as required
  • Provide Tier 1 support for Network/LAN and telephony issues
  • Deliver Tier 2 and Tier 3 deskside support as needed, ensuring all work meets defined SLA requirements
  • Support IT projects and business initiatives under the direction of IT management)

Qualifications & Requirements

  • Strong ability to troubleshoot PC hardware, software, and basic network issues
  • Proficiency with Microsoft technologies, including:
    • Windows OS
    • Active Directory (AD)
    • Group Policy Objects (GPO)
    • Microsoft Office Suite
  • Experience supporting enterprise environments with 500+ users
  • 3+ years of deskside or enduser support experience preferred
  • Strong communication and customer service skills, with the ability to explain technical issues clearly
  • U.S. Citizen or Permanent Resident required
  • Onsite support required; remote work is not available for this role
  • Ability to travel between customer sites is required. Reliable transportation is necessary to meet business needs.
